Serbia - Cereals Exports
Since 2014, Serbia Cereals Exports was up 4.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 7 comparing other countries in Cereals Exports with 0.54 Metric Tons Per Capita. Serbia is overtaken by Hungary, which was number 6 at 0.7 Metric Tons Per Capita and is followed by France with 0.51 Metric Tons Per Capita. Latvia topped the ranking with 1.64 Metric Tons Per Capita in 2019, +39.8% versus 2018. Lithuania, Bulgaria and Estonia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Croatia witnessed the best average annual growth at +20.4% per year, while Malta was the worst growing country at -35.6% per year.
